The Union Health Ministry today held a briefing on the current status of COVID outbreak in the country.

The Officer on Special Duty in Health Ministry Rajesh Bhushan said that the recovery rate in India has shown a progressive trend and more than 1 million as 16 states have a better recovery rate than the national average of 64.44 percent.

The Centre said that effective clinical management has led to a decrease in the fatality rate in the country which is now at 2.21 per cent.

On the testing numbers, the Ministry said over 1.81 crore RTPCR tests have been done, over 4.5 lac tests have been done on an average in the last one week.

As the Sero survey has shown a higher infection rate, Bhushan said herd immunity in a country like can't be a strategic choice.

Health Ministry has received 131 claims for the health workers' insurance, 20 have been cleared. 64 payments will come soon in which maximum cases have come from Maharashtra, Delhi, and Telangana.
